Altaeros has developed the world’s first commercial airborne wind turbine called the BAT, which uses a helium-filled shell to float as high as a skyscraper and capture the stronger, steadier winds available at that altitude. source/image: The Henry Ford’s Innovation Nation.. The prototype was tested in Limestone Maine by Altaeros Energies, a wind energy company formed out of MIT.
